Description

OLuc is an engineered luciferase derived from the 19 kDa catalytic subunit of the bioluminescent enzyme found in the deep-sea shrimp Oplophorus gracilirostris. It exhibits approximately 150-fold greater sensitivity compared to traditional firefly luciferase and utilizes furimazine as its substrate for bioluminescence detection.

This mRNA encodes a bicistronic construct comprising OLuc luciferase and EGFP, separated by a self-cleaving T2A peptide to enable independent expression of both proteins.

Modifications
  • 5' capped with ARCA (Anti-Reverse Cap Analog, m7(3'-O-methyl)-G(5')ppp(5')G, Cap 0) or CleanCap AG (m7G(5')ppp(5')(2'-OMeA)pG, Cap 1)
  • Substituted with Pseudo-UTP
  • Partially substituted with 5mCTP
  • Poly(A) tail: 180 nucleotides
